Kuala Lampur, July 12 -- BACHOK, July 12 - A 16-year-old student escaped after the Perodua Myvi he was driving plunged into a river near the Pengkalan Petah water gate here yesterday, after he is believed to have fallen asleep while driving.

Bachok Fire and Rescue Department operations commander Nor Azini Che Wil said the Form Four student from a school in Kota Bharu was travelling home after attending tuition classes when the incident occurred at about 3.10pm.

Sinar Harian reported that the teenager told rescuers that he had dozed off due to fatigue and only realised the vehicle had plunged into the river, which was estimated to be about 15 metres deep, after he woke up.
